The Practical Study On Alternative Frameworks Of Chemistry In Senior High School And Its Conceptual Change Text

The construction and profound understanding of scientific concepts are the foundation for improving students' thinking ability,and also the important foundation for cultivating the core qualities of students.However,when students learn a certain chemical concept,for some reason,their minds inevitably produce some ideas that are inconsistent with scientific concepts.Researchers call these students' ideas "Alternative frameworks ".The existence of alternative frameworks will cause students to have a Thinking disorder in the process of learning.Teachers should take appropriate methods to explore the alternative frameworks that are common in students' learning process and take effective measures to help students change.With the deepening of the research,the researchers put forward a variety of transformation strategies,among which the concept transformation text is used in foreign countries in recent years,it is a short text written in response to alternative frameworks held in students' minds.Studies have shown that the conceptual change texts strategy has certain effect in the practical teaching of transforming alternative frameworks.The purpose of this study is to explore the alternative frameworks held by students before and after learning the redox reaction,and to transform the alternative frameworks by using the concept transformation text,so as to provide reference for other researchers' research or the teaching practice of front-line teachers.First of all,by referring to the relevant literature,understand the current research status of alternative frameworks and conceptual change texts,and summarized and expounded the basic concepts and theoretical basis of the research.Secondly,use the two-stage test to explore the phase heterogeneity of high school students who still hold the concepts related to redox reactions after receiving regular teaching,and then use a simple questionnaire test to understand what the first year students have mastered before learning redox reactions knowledge and existing alternative frameworks,sum up the knowledge points that are easy to produce alternative frameworks,and analyze the causes of the alternative frameworks.Immediately after that,select the four knowledge points that are easy to generate alternative frameworks,such as "recognition of redox reaction","representation method of electron transfer","comparison of oxidizing and reducing properties",and "sequence rule",and four change texts are compiled and applied to teaching practice.Finally,select two classes with the same cognitive level in high school as the experimental class and the control class.The experimental class adopts the concept-changing text strategy for teaching,and the control class is the regular teaching.After completing the redox reaction teaching in both classes,distribute targeted test papers to students for testing,analyze test data and draw corresponding conclusions.Studies have shown that students are prone to alternative frameworks when learning the concepts related to "redox reaction".There are many and very serious alternative frameworks in the knowledge content of "oxidation and reducibility",and alternative frameworks are relatively serious in "representation of electron transfer" and "basic law of redox reaction" knowledge content.Through the statistics and analysis of the post-test data,it is found that the experimental class that accepts the concept change strategy in this article has a higher correct answer rate than the control class that performs conventional teaching.The proportion of heterogeneous people is lower in the experimental class than in the control class.Practical results show that the use of concept-changing texts to transform alternative frameworks in the new lesson teaching has a certain effect,and at the same time it can reduce students' generation of new alternative frameworks.
